Venezuela Accuses US Navy of Raiding Tuna Boat Amid Rising Tensions

US Military Operations in Caribbean

  • 🇺🇸 The Trump administration is reinforcing anti-drug operations in the Caribbean with fighter jets, helicopters, and troops landing in Puerto Rico.
  • 🎯 This deployment is framed as combating drug cartels but raises questions about potential regime change in Venezuela.

Incident with Venezuelan Fishing Boat

  • 🚢 A US Navy destroyer searched a Venezuelan fishing boat for eight hours following a drug tip, but found no contraband.
  • 🇻🇪 Venezuela insists the crew were harmless fishermen and accuses the US of illegal, hostile military operations in its waters.
  • ⚠️ The Venezuelan government demands the US immediately cease actions that risk security and peace in the Caribbean.

Previous US Action and Venezuelan Response

  • 💥 Days prior, American forces destroyed a Venezuelan boat allegedly carrying gang members and smuggling drugs, resulting in 11 deaths.
  • ⚖️ Venezuela claims those on board were civilians, and the Trump administration has not provided evidence for its claims.
  • ⚔️ President Trump states the US is not at war with Venezuela but does not rule out further action.
  • 🛡️ In response, Venezuelan leader Maduro has deployed 25,000 troops to the coastline and ordered civilians to train for war.
